Panel Meter uses application-specific input boards.

Press Release Summary:




Universal panel meter FD5000 offers up to 18 field-replaceable input boards. Able to connect to PC to process and control various data, modular 1/8 DIN unit provides alarms and analog outputs in addition to RS232 or RS485 communication functions. Unit has free power supply voltage of 90-264 Vac, 9-60 Vdc. Functions include Digital Zero, Hold, Peak Hold, and Comparison Output. Device accepts inputs from temperature probes, pressure transducers, and potentiometers.

Fuji Electric Unveils the New FD5000 Universal Panel Meter



Fuji Electric's FD5000 Universal Panel Meter is reliable, accurate, and low-cost.

March 28, 2003 -- Fuji Electric has developed the new FD5000, a highly-modular 1/8 DIN panel meter with up to 18 different field-replaceable input boards. No need to stock a variety of panel meters --simply install the appropriate input board for each process.

The FD5000 offers optional alarms and analog outputs, in addition to RS232 or RS485 communication functions. Easily connect the FD5000 to a PC to process and control various data.

The FD5000 accepts inputs from temperature probes, pressure transducers, load cells, strain gauges, potentiometers, pulse inputs, large voltage and current signals. This makes it ideal for demanding process applications such as Food, Textiles, and Automotive.

Features Include:

Free Power Supply Voltage: 90 to 264 VAC, 9 to 60 VDC

RS-232 or RS-485 Serial Communication Function

Digital Zero Function - Zeroes indication at any time

Hold Feature - Temporarily retains the indication

Peak Hold Function - Retains maximum or minimum value

Comparison Output Function - Relays output based on HI and LO setpoints

Analog Output Function - Scalable DC voltage or current output
